Short Film: BETWEEN THE PARALLEL, 6min., New Zealand, Sci-Fi

“Between The Parallel” is about a young girl, seeking to find freedom from her reality by depicting herself as a goddess like being. The film explores the battle for freedom of a goddess; running parallel to Elisa’s search for freedom of her internal struggles. Project Links  Facebook
